The Renaissance (14th - 17th centuries)

Renaissance Italy Architecture

The Renaissance was a period of great cultural and artistic flourishing in Europe. It marked a transition from the medieval period to the modern world, with significant advancements in art, literature, science, and philosophy. The era gave birth to iconic figures like Leonardo da Vinci, Michelangelo, and Galileo Galilei.

The Industrial Revolution (18th - 19th centuries)

Industrial Revolution Metallurgy

The Industrial Revolution brought about a massive shift in society, marking the transition from agrarian economies to industrialized ones. It led to technological advancements, urbanization, and significant changes in manufacturing processes. This period laid the foundation for the modern industrialized world.

The Roaring Twenties (1920s)

Vintage 1920s Fashion

The Roaring Twenties was a decade of cultural and social dynamism, particularly in Western countries. It was characterized by economic prosperity, jazz music, flapper fashion, and significant changes in lifestyle. The era is often remembered for its exuberance and rebellious spirit.

The Space Age (1950s - 1970s)

Astronaut Spacewalk

The Space Age marked an era of unprecedented technological advancements in space exploration. It saw the launch of the first artificial satellites, human spaceflights, and the iconic moon landing. The Space Age symbolized humanity's quest for exploration beyond Earth.
